Question: 6

The smallest prime number, that is the fifth term of an increasing arithmetic sequence in which all the four preceding terms are also prime is

(A) 17

(B) 29

(C) 37

(D) 53

Ans: B

The required arithmetic sequence of five prime numbers is 5, 11, 17, 23, 29 and therefore, the required 5th term is 29.

Question: 7

An integer us divisible by 16 if and only if its last X digits are divisible by 16. The value of X would be

(A) 3

(B) 4

(C) 5

(D) 6

Ans: B

An integer is divisible by 16, if the number formed by last 4 digits is divisible by 16.

Question: 9

The sum of all the prime numbers from 1 to 20 is

(A) 75

(B) 76

(C) 77

(D) 78

Ans: C

Sum of all prime numbers from 1 to 20
= (2 + 3 + 5 + 7 + 11 + 13 + 17 + 19) = 77.

Question: 10

Symbiosis runs a Corporate Training Programme. At the end of running the first programme, its total takings were Rs. 38950. There were more than 45 but less than 100 participants. What was the participant fee for the programme?

(A) Rs. 410

(B) Rs. 450

(C) Rs. 500

(D) Rs. 510

Ans: A

38950 is completely divisible by 410 only.
